On Mon, Apr 27, 2009 at 12:05 PM, Marijn Schouten (hkBst) <[email protected]> wrote: > > I used guile-1.8.6 here. I think this shows that guile is not different in > this > respect to Ikarus. I think your results with `define-macro' are the result of > its non-hygienic nature.
I think it has nothing to do with hygiene. It is simply that the implementation of define-macro is older, when there was no much thinking about the issuers of phase separation. The portable module system/syntax-case implementation is based on phase separation instead.
